Otherware is a collective term referring to software that is not distributed as freeware, shareware or commercial software. It can be said that otherware is a type of freeware, because often the user is not required to pay for it.

Types of otherware

  • e-mailware, which signify that the author want to receive an e-mail from new users.
  • postcardware, which signify that the author want to receive a postcard from new users.
  • donateware, which signify that the user must donate to a charitable cause in order to "register" the software.
